-grokui.admin changes
-********************
-
-0.12 (unreleased)
-=================
-
-- Nothing changed yet.
-
-
-0.11 (2012-05-02)
-=================
-
-- Make sure to require the latest grok and grokcore.site.
-
-0.10 (2011-07-14)
-=================
-
-- Nothing changed yet.
-
-0.9 (2011-01-20)
-================
-
-- Use the correct IApplication interface definition.
-
-0.8 (2010-10-27)
-================
-
-- In testing the security notifications, start a server instead of using
-  file://localhost URLs. This saves a lot of urlopen troubles across
-  platforms.
-
-- Test setup cleanup.
-
-0.7.2 (2010-10-26)
-==================
-
-- Fix tests in Windows.
-
-0.7.1 (2010-10-07)
-==================
-
-* Fix a bug in the test setup where zope.session was not configurred.
-
-* Fix https://bugs.launchpad.net/grok/+bug/638763
-  We don't hide away Duplication/KeyErrors that are raised during
-  application creation any more.
-
-0.7.0 (2010-07-04)
-==================
-
-* The application creation view now uses the Grok util function
-  `create_application`. Therefore, the `ApplicationInitializedEvent`,
-  recently introduced in Grok, is now triggered while an application is
-  created and persisted. This is an important event, allowing to hook
-  handlers that need local utilities and catalog indexes that are not
-  yet present at the ObjectCreatedEvent stage.
-
-0.6.2 (2010-05-19)
-==================
-
-* Modified package to comply with Zope Foundation policy.
-
-* Removed duplicated/unused code.
-  Fix https://bugs.launchpad.net/grok/+bug/539940
-
-* Reflect changes in Folder API: check also for KeyError, not only for
-  DuplicationError when adding new apps.
-
-* Added extra-templatedirs and moved templates into these in order to
-  avoid (erraneous) templatedir-registry warnings.
-
-0.6.1 (2010-03-07)
-==================
-
-* Added missing tests dependencies. Declarations and includes should
-  now be complete.
-
-
-0.6 (2010-02-28)
-================
-
-* Moved the ``Index`` view to ``grokui.base``.
-
-* The design has been slightly changed to get rid of the lazy Grok and
-  to match the http://grok.zope.org website design. The design belongs
-  now to ``grokui.base``.
-
-* ``grokui.admin`` has been splitted into several packages. It now depends
-  on ``grokui.base`` that provides basic components to create and plug UI
-  views. ``grokui.admin`` has been altered to reflect the splitting
-  changes and now provides a collection of components that will allow
-  you to plug your own administration panels and elements.
-
-* Dependencies have been drastically cut down. We are now using the
-  ZTK. The only zope.app package remaining is for the tests.
-
-* Reflect the changes in grokcore.view 1.12 where View and CodeView
-  become a single View again.
-
-
-0.5 (2009-09-15)
-================
-
-Feature changes
----------------
-
-* The whole introspector stuff was removed in order to reduce number
-  of dependencies.
-
-Bug fixes
----------
-
-* Adding apps now emits IObjectCreated events.
-
-
-0.4.1 (2010-02-14)
-==================
-
-Bug fixes
----------
-
-* Backports of fixes from 0.3.3 version (see below).
-
-
-0.4 (2009-08-21)
-================
-
-Feature changes
----------------
-
-* Added a security notifier to inform users when security issues are
-  published on http://grok.zope.org. The notifier must be explicitly
-  enabled. You can also run your own site/directory to place security
-  notifications.
-
-* Added info views to get important information easier with tools like
-  ``curl``. Supported infos:
-
-    - Grok version used
-
-    - Current security notification (if any).
-
-Bug fixes
----------
-
-* Adapting this package to use the new version of grokcore.view
-  which splits View into CodeView.
-
-* Upgraded the versions to the alpha 4 list to avoid a dependency
-  problem with zope.container versions.
-
-* Include the new grok.View permissions for testing.
-
-0.3.3 (2010-02-14)
-==================
-
-Bug fixes
----------
-
-* Fixed bug in object browser: objects that 'booleanized' evaluated to
-  ``False`` (empty containers for instance) were not displayed.
-
-0.3.2 (2009-04-10)
-==================
-
-* Added dependency for zope.app.preference. This is needed by
-  zope.app.apidoc but not always fetched.
-
-0.3.1 (2009-04-09)
-==================
-
-* Fixed missing dependencies in setup.py.
-
-0.3 (2008-12-13)
-================
-
-Feature changes
----------------
-
-* Added capability to pack ZODBs (thanks to Jasper Spaans).
-
-0.2 (2008-12-01)
-================
-
-Feature changes
----------------
-
-* Added capability to rename apps.
-
-0.1.2 (2008-09-28)
-==================
-
-* Made server controls dependent from availability of
-  `IServerControl`. Otherwise the buttons for restarting or stopping
-  the server process are not rendered.
-
-
-0.1.1 (2008-08-05)
-==================
-
-* Fixed wrong links in docgrok template.
-
-* Fixed ftesting.zcml that did not work with Grok 0.13.
-
-
-0.1 (2008-07-10)
-================
-
-Feature changes
----------------
-
-Initial implementation by factoring out ``grok.admin`` from ``grok``.

-Installing the grok admin and development UI
-********************************************
-
-Prerequisites
-=============
-
-These istructions assume a Linux installation with python2.4, easy_install, 
-and setuptools.
-
-grokui.admin user installation
-==============================
-
-These steps are for 'users' of the package. Follow it, if you simply
-want to use the package in your own project.
-
-1. Update your project's `setup.py`.
-
-   Add `grokui.admin` to the required packages in your `setup.py`.
-
-When rerunning `buildout` afterwards, the package should be fetched
-and installed in your local eggs repository.
-
-
-grokui.admin development installation
-=====================================
-
-These steps are for users that want to develop the package
-further. To use this package in another package have a look at the
-section above.
-
-1. Checkout the grokui.admin code and move to the directory created::
-
-    $ svn co svn://svn.zope.org/repos/main/grokui.admin/trunk grokui.admin
-    $ cd grokui.admin
-
-
-2. Invoke the bootstrap script with python2.4::
-
-    $ python2.4 bootstrap/bootstrap.py
-
-Some files will be downloaded and installed.
-
-
-3. Invoke the buildout script created by the bootstrap::
-
-    $ bin/buildout 
-
-Lots of files will be downloaded and installed.
-
-
-4. Start the Zope server::
-
-    $ bin/zopectl start
-
-
-5. Open a Web browser and point it at::
-
-    http://localhost:8080/
-
-When prompted, enter username grok, password grok.

-"""Bootstrap a buildout-based project
-
-Simply run this script in a directory containing a buildout.cfg.
-The script accepts buildout command-line options, so you can
-use the -c option to specify an alternate configuration file.
-"""
-
-import os, shutil, sys, tempfile, textwrap, urllib, urllib2, subprocess
-from optparse import OptionParser
-
-if sys.platform == 'win32':
-    def quote(c):
-        if ' ' in c:
-            return '"%s"' % c # work around spawn lamosity on windows
-        else:
-            return c
-else:
-    quote = str
-
-# See zc.buildout.easy_install._has_broken_dash_S for motivation and comments.
-stdout, stderr = subprocess.Popen(
-    [sys.executable, '-Sc',
-     'try:\n'
-     '    import ConfigParser\n'
-     'except ImportError:\n'
-     '    print 1\n'
-     'else:\n'
-     '    print 0\n'],
-    stdout=subprocess.PIPE, stderr=subprocess.PIPE).communicate()
-has_broken_dash_S = bool(int(stdout.strip()))
-
-# In order to be more robust in the face of system Pythons, we want to
-# run without site-packages loaded.  This is somewhat tricky, in
-# particular because Python 2.6's distutils imports site, so starting
-# with the -S flag is not sufficient.  However, we'll start with that:
-if not has_broken_dash_S and 'site' in sys.modules:
-    # We will restart with python -S.
-    args = sys.argv[:]
-    args[0:0] = [sys.executable, '-S']
-    args = map(quote, args)
-    os.execv(sys.executable, args)
-# Now we are running with -S.  We'll get the clean sys.path, import site
-# because distutils will do it later, and then reset the path and clean
-# out any namespace packages from site-packages that might have been
-# loaded by .pth files.
-clean_path = sys.path[:]
-import site
-sys.path[:] = clean_path
-for k, v in sys.modules.items():
-    if (hasattr(v, '__path__') and
-        len(v.__path__)==1 and
-        not os.path.exists(os.path.join(v.__path__[0],'__init__.py'))):
-        # This is a namespace package.  Remove it.
-        sys.modules.pop(k)
-
-is_jython = sys.platform.startswith('java')
-
-setuptools_source = 'http://peak.telecommunity.com/dist/ez_setup.py'
-distribute_source = 'http://python-distribute.org/distribute_setup.py'
-
-# parsing arguments
-def normalize_to_url(option, opt_str, value, parser):
-    if value:
-        if '://' not in value: # It doesn't smell like a URL.
-            value = 'file://%s' % (
-                urllib.pathname2url(
-                    os.path.abspath(os.path.expanduser(value))),)
-        if opt_str == '--download-base' and not value.endswith('/'):
-            # Download base needs a trailing slash to make the world happy.
-            value += '/'
-    else:
-        value = None
-    name = opt_str[2:].replace('-', '_')
-    setattr(parser.values, name, value)
-
-usage = '''\
-[DESIRED PYTHON FOR BUILDOUT] bootstrap.py [options]
-
-Bootstraps a buildout-based project.
-
-Simply run this script in a directory containing a buildout.cfg, using the
-Python that you want bin/buildout to use.
-
-Note that by using --setup-source and --download-base to point to
-local resources, you can keep this script from going over the network.
-'''
-
-parser = OptionParser(usage=usage)
-parser.add_option("-v", "--version", dest="version",
-                          help="use a specific zc.buildout version")
-parser.add_option("-d", "--distribute",
-                   action="store_true", dest="use_distribute", default=False,
-                   help="Use Distribute rather than Setuptools.")
-parser.add_option("--setup-source", action="callback", dest="setup_source",
-                  callback=normalize_to_url, nargs=1, type="string",
-                  help=("Specify a URL or file location for the setup file. "
-                        "If you use Setuptools, this will default to " +
-                        setuptools_source + "; if you use Distribute, this "
-                        "will default to " + distribute_source +"."))
-parser.add_option("--download-base", action="callback", dest="download_base",
-                  callback=normalize_to_url, nargs=1, type="string",
-                  help=("Specify a URL or directory for downloading "
-                        "zc.buildout and either Setuptools or Distribute. "
-                        "Defaults to PyPI."))
-parser.add_option("--eggs",
-                  help=("Specify a directory for storing eggs.  Defaults to "
-                        "a temporary directory that is deleted when the "
-                        "bootstrap script completes."))
-parser.add_option("-t", "--accept-buildout-test-releases",
-                  dest='accept_buildout_test_releases',
-                  action="store_true", default=False,
-                  help=("Normally, if you do not specify a --version, the "
-                        "bootstrap script and buildout gets the newest "
-                        "*final* versions of zc.buildout and its recipes and "
-                        "extensions for you.  If you use this flag, "
-                        "bootstrap and buildout will get the newest releases "
-                        "even if they are alphas or betas."))
-parser.add_option("-c", None, action="store", dest="config_file",
-                   help=("Specify the path to the buildout configuration "
-                         "file to be used."))
-
-options, args = parser.parse_args()
-
-# if -c was provided, we push it back into args for buildout's main function
-if options.config_file is not None:
-    args += ['-c', options.config_file]
-
-if options.eggs:
-    eggs_dir = os.path.abspath(os.path.expanduser(options.eggs))
-else:
-    eggs_dir = tempfile.mkdtemp()
-
-if options.setup_source is None:
-    if options.use_distribute:
-        options.setup_source = distribute_source
-    else:
-        options.setup_source = setuptools_source
-
-if options.accept_buildout_test_releases:
-    args.append('buildout:accept-buildout-test-releases=true')
-args.append('bootstrap')
-
-try:
-    import pkg_resources
-    import setuptools # A flag.  Sometimes pkg_resources is installed alone.
-    if not hasattr(pkg_resources, '_distribute'):
-        raise ImportError
-except ImportError:
-    ez_code = urllib2.urlopen(
-        options.setup_source).read().replace('\r\n', '\n')
-    ez = {}
-    exec ez_code in ez
-    setup_args = dict(to_dir=eggs_dir, download_delay=0)
-    if options.download_base:
-        setup_args['download_base'] = options.download_base
-    if options.use_distribute:
-        setup_args['no_fake'] = True
-    ez['use_setuptools'](**setup_args)
-    reload(sys.modules['pkg_resources'])
-    import pkg_resources
-    # This does not (always?) update the default working set.  We will
-    # do it.
-    for path in sys.path:
-        if path not in pkg_resources.working_set.entries:
-            pkg_resources.working_set.add_entry(path)
-
-cmd = [quote(sys.executable),
-       '-c',
-       quote('from setuptools.command.easy_install import main; main()'),
-       '-mqNxd',
-       quote(eggs_dir)]
-
-if not has_broken_dash_S:
-    cmd.insert(1, '-S')
-
-find_links = options.download_base
-if not find_links:
-    find_links = os.environ.get('bootstrap-testing-find-links')
-if find_links:
-    cmd.extend(['-f', quote(find_links)])
-
-if options.use_distribute:
-    setup_requirement = 'distribute'
-else:
-    setup_requirement = 'setuptools'
-ws = pkg_resources.working_set
-setup_requirement_path = ws.find(
-    pkg_resources.Requirement.parse(setup_requirement)).location
-env = dict(
-    os.environ,
-    PYTHONPATH=setup_requirement_path)
-
-requirement = 'zc.buildout'
-version = options.version
-if version is None and not options.accept_buildout_test_releases:
-    # Figure out the most recent final version of zc.buildout.
-    import setuptools.package_index
-    _final_parts = '*final-', '*final'
-    def _final_version(parsed_version):
-        for part in parsed_version:
-            if (part[:1] == '*') and (part not in _final_parts):
-                return False
-        return True
-    index = setuptools.package_index.PackageIndex(
-        search_path=[setup_requirement_path])
-    if find_links:
-        index.add_find_links((find_links,))
-    req = pkg_resources.Requirement.parse(requirement)
-    if index.obtain(req) is not None:
-        best = []
-        bestv = None
-        for dist in index[req.project_name]:
-            distv = dist.parsed_version
-            if _final_version(distv):
-                if bestv is None or distv > bestv:
-                    best = [dist]
-                    bestv = distv
-                elif distv == bestv:
-                    best.append(dist)
-        if best:
-            best.sort()
-            version = best[-1].version
-if version:
-    requirement = '=='.join((requirement, version))
-cmd.append(requirement)
-
-if is_jython:
-    import subprocess
-    exitcode = subprocess.Popen(cmd, env=env).wait()
-else: # Windows prefers this, apparently; otherwise we would prefer subprocess
-    exitcode = os.spawnle(*([os.P_WAIT, sys.executable] + cmd + [env]))
-if exitcode != 0:
-    sys.stdout.flush()
-    sys.stderr.flush()
-    print ("An error occurred when trying to install zc.buildout. "
-           "Look above this message for any errors that "
-           "were output by easy_install.")
-    sys.exit(exitcode)
-
-ws.add_entry(eggs_dir)
-ws.require(requirement)
-import zc.buildout.buildout
-zc.buildout.buildout.main(args)
-if not options.eggs: # clean up temporary egg directory
-    shutil.rmtree(eggs_dir)
